SummarySummary of gene provided in NCBI Entrez Gene.
SEC16B is a mammalian homolog of S. cerevisiae Sec16 that is required for organization of transitional endoplasmic reticulum (ER) sites and protein export (Bhattacharyya and Glick, 2007 [PubMed 17192411]).[supplied by OMIM, Jun 2009]

Protein name Protein transport protein Sec16B (Leucine zipper transcription regulator 2) (Regucalcin gene promoter region-related protein p117) (RGPR-p117) (SEC16 homolog B)
Protein function Plays a role in the organization of the endoplasmic reticulum exit sites (ERES), also known as transitional endoplasmic reticulum (tER). Required for secretory cargo traffic from the endoplasmic reticulum to the Golgi apparatus (PubMed:17192411,
